Description
JsonSerializable.fromJson(String, ObjectMapper) performs an unchecked cast of the parsed tree to ObjectNode:
When json is empty or blank, ObjectMapper.readTree(...) returns a MissingNode (not an ObjectNode), so the cast throws ClassCastException: class ...MissingNode cannot be cast to class ...ObjectNode.
fixes #49322
